Built in Sweden by the renowned Najad yard, Barfly is a prime example of the craftsmanship and seaworthiness that have made Najad one of the most respected names in offshore cruising. Known for building yachts that are not only elegant but incredibly solid and dependable, Najads are trusted by sailors around the world for their ability to handle the open ocean with grace and confidence.
The Najad 390 is a true passage maker. With her center cockpit layout, skeg-hung rudder, and long fin keel, Barfly offers exceptional stability, control, and comfort under sail. Her moderate displacement means she moves smoothly through the water, offering a reassuring and sea-kindly motion, especially important on longer passages. Interior Comforts & Amenities
• Two cabin layout, V berth and master cabin aft
• Bunk length is 6'6" in both cabins
• Dinette table
• Sofa to Starboard
• Two heads, One with a shower only
• Two burner propane stove and oven
• Refrigeration- Frigoboat Frigojoker
• Heater- Airtronic Diesel
• Two propane tanks
Electronics & Navigation Equipment
• GPS Chartplotter- Raymarine E120
• 12" Chartplotter repeater (via Seatalk) in cockpit
• Autopilot- Raymarine Smartpilot, Linear drive
• Radar- Raymarine
• VHF- Raymarine 91
• Depth sounder- Raymarine ST 60
• Speed and distance- Raymarine ST 60
• Wind direction and speed- Raymarine
• Stereo- Pioneer
• TV- Samsung
Electrical System
• AC- 110v or 220v from inverters.
• DC- 12V
• Wind generator- Airbreeze
• Solar panels- Two 135w Kyocera
• Solar Charge controller- Solar Boost 3024i
• Inverters- Mastervolt X 2
• Battery charger- Mastervolt
Batteries
• House- 3 12V Mastervolt Gel 140AH each
• Engine- Marine Master 12V
Mechanical Equipment
• 1 manual bilge pump
• 2 electric bilge pumps- Shurflo
• Steering- Cable system
• Max prop feathering propeller
• Bow thruster- Vetus
Deck & Cockpit Equipment
• Windlass- Maxwell RC10
• Anchor roller
• Main Anchor- Stainless steel Ultra 46 lb.
• Main Anchor chain- Should be replaced
• Secondary Anchor- Fortress 23 lb.
• Full bimini
• Dodger/Sprayhood
• Cockpit table
• Cockpit cushions
• Bow pulpit and rails
• Stanchions and lifelines
• Dinghy davits
• Swimming ladder
• Deck wash system
• Navigation lights
• Vented Propane locker
Sails & Rigging
• Sloop rig with cutter stay
• Mast- Selden, Roller furling
• 2 Mainsails
• Roller furling genoa
• Spinnaker pole
• Spinnaker
Winches
• 2 x Andersen 2 Speed 56ST
• 2 x Andersen 2 Speed 40ST
• 2 x Andersen 2 Speed 40ST (mast)
Sails
• 2 x Mainsails
• 1 Genoa
• 1 Spinnaker
Additional Equipment
• Dinghy and 4 Hp Yamaha outboard engine
• Life raft
• Dock lines
• Fenders
